Output 75a500fcabccf91c17a9ee4c525a51f4c1c9490a875aeea54ff9cca65da0e37d:5

value
37162700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da30ad937b35503eeed661562c05e7c47196773f OP_EQUAL
address
3MahYa7WbKeNaxjX6iu1KFhk7dueYz3Lvj
transaction
75a500fcabccf91c17a9ee4c525a51f4c1c9490a875aeea54ff9cca65da0e37d
spent
true